Any time you listen to the expression company link setting up, what’s the very first thing that comes to thoughts? Probably it looks like some mystery internet marketing spell that agencies use to acquire Web sites to the very best of Google. Properly, in a means, it kind of https://myleswbkup.vidublog.com/37119985/examine-this-report-about-buy-and-sell-backlinks